/**
* Object which can be used to run a given conjecturing engine in a background thread.
* <p>
* Allows listeners to be notified when the run starts and when it ends.
*/
public class EngineRunner implements Runnable {
//
private final Engine engine;
//
private final WorksheetModel worksheetModel;
/**
* Return the associated engine.
*/
public Engine getEngine() {
return engine;
}
//
private final EventListenerList listenerList = new EventListenerList();
//
private static final Class<ChangeListener> CHANGE_LISTENER_CLASS = ChangeListener.class;
//
private final ChangeEvent EVENT = new ChangeEvent(this);
/**
* Register an object which is informed of changes in the
* 'running' state of this runner.
*/
public void addChangeListener(ChangeListener l) {
listenerList.add(CHANGE_LISTENER_CLASS, l);
}
/**
* Remove a change listener.
*/
public void removeChangeListener(ChangeListener l) {
listenerList.remove(CHANGE_LISTENER_CLASS, l);
}
/**
* Notify every listener of a change in state.
*/
protected void fireStateChanged() {
Object[] listeners = listenerList.getListenerList();
for (int i = listeners.length-2; i>=0; i-=2)
// if (listeners[i]==CHANGE_LISTENER_CLASS)
((ChangeListener)listeners[i+1]).stateChanged(EVENT);
}
/**
* Construct a runner object for the given engine.
*
* @param engine Engine to be used
* @param worksheetModel Model which determines the input for this EngineRunner
*/
public EngineRunner(Engine engine,
WorksheetModel worksheetModel) {
this.engine = engine;
this.worksheetModel = worksheetModel;
}
//
private Expression result;
/**
* Return the latest result generated by the engine (may be null).
*/
public Expression getResult() {
return this.result;
}
//
public enum Status {
STOPPED,
GENERATOR,
INVARIANTS,
CONJECTURE;
}
//
private Status status = Status.STOPPED;
//
public Status getStatus() {
return status;
}
//
private void setStatus(Status status) {
this.status = status;
EventQueue.invokeLater(new Runnable() {
public void run() {
fireStateChanged();
}
});
}
/**
* Extract the invariant values from the table and run the engine. Changes are
* reported to all listeners in the event dispatching thread, even when this
* method is run in a different thread (which is generally a good idea).
*/
public void run() {
worksheetModel.writeStateToHistory(); //history
this.result = null;
List<Invariant> allowedInvariantList = new DefaultInvariantList();
for(Invariant inv : worksheetModel.getInvariantList())
if(engine.allows(inv))
allowedInvariantList.add(inv);
int numberOfInvariants = allowedInvariantList.size();
int numberOfGenerators = worksheetModel.getGeneratorInstanceList().size();
int numberOfRows = worksheetModel.getGraphList().size();
if (numberOfInvariants == 0 || numberOfGenerators + numberOfRows == 0)
return; // nothing to do
setStatus(Status.GENERATOR);
// gather invariants
Invariant[] invariants = new Invariant[numberOfInvariants];
for (int i = 0; i < numberOfInvariants; i++)
invariants[i] = allowedInvariantList.get(i);
// make sure the invariants are lexically sorted
Arrays.sort(invariants, new InvariantIdComparator());
// get filter
GraphFilter filter = worksheetModel.getFilter();
// gather invariant values from generators
InvariantListGeneratorSink sink = new FilteredInvariantListGeneratorSink(invariants, filter);
for (GraphGeneratorInstance instance : worksheetModel.getGeneratorInstanceList()) {
try {
instance.generate(sink);
} catch (GeneratorException ex) {
Logger.getLogger("org.grinvin.generators").log(Level.WARNING, "Failed to generate graphs from generator '" + instance.getName() + "' (" + instance.getId() + ")", ex);
setStatus(Status.STOPPED);
return;
}
}
List<InvariantValue[]> values = sink.getListOfInvariantValues();
setStatus(Status.INVARIANTS);
// get invariant values from graph table
for (GraphListElement gle : worksheetModel.getGraphList()) {
if(filter.accepts(gle.getBundle())){
InvariantValue[] graphvalues = new InvariantValue[numberOfInvariants];
for (int i=0; i < numberOfInvariants; i++)
graphvalues[i] = gle.getInvariant(invariants[i]);
values.add(graphvalues);
}
}
// create array with values
InvariantValue[][] valuesArray = new InvariantValue[values.size()][invariants.length];
int i=0;
for(InvariantValue[] ivs : values){
valuesArray[i++] = ivs;
}
// compute conjecture
setStatus(Status.CONJECTURE);
this.result = engine.run(valuesArray);
// that's all folks'
setStatus(Status.STOPPED);
}
private static class InvariantIdComparator implements Comparator<Invariant> {
InvariantIdComparator() {
// avoids creating accessor type
}
public int compare(Invariant inv1, Invariant inv2) {
return inv1.getId().compareTo(inv2.getId());
}
}
}
